Although many homeowners seldom think about the trees living around their house or yard, they are shocked when a tree comes crashing down with a light wind. Most people assume that since an old tree has been there for many decades, it will stay there for many years to come. Most often it is not the entire tree but a large heavy branch that has become so weak that one day it will fall off seemingly for no reason, and crush anything under it.
Companies that specialize in tree service perform essential maintenance by doing periodic maintenance on trees, trimming branches that are sprouting beyond property boundaries or are too close to power lines or the roof or other parts of the house, where a strong wind could cause them to scrape the structure. A trained tree maintenance crew can also check for damage caused by diseases that affect trees. Often animals will drill holes into trees to use as a dwelling or to raise their young, which could weaken the tree. Roots of trees can sometimes spread into the foundation of a house and damage drainage pipes, resulting in expensive Plumbing repairs.
Having routine tree service inspections done once or twice a year lets homeowners know when it is time to tear down a tree. If another tree is desired, a specialist can recommend what type of tree is best for the soil on the property and the climate in the area, and what care it will need for healthy growth. Trees provide shade to houses that face the sun, allowing the air conditioning system to use less energy to cool the house. Trees also clean the air and give out oxygen into the atmosphere. Trees provide a home for a variety of wildlife that keep mosquitos and other unwelcome bugs under control. Trees do a lot for the world, and life as we know it would not exist without them.
